Body
Origins and Family
Born in Gasport[2], Warren Hull… he was born on January 17, 1903[3]. English was his native language[14].
Education
Educated at New York University[16], a private university[28], in United States[29], founded in 1831[30], headquartered in New York City[31]; Eastman School of Music[17], a conservatory[32], in United States[33], founded in 1921[34]; and Lockport High School[18], a secondary school[35], in United States[36].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include singer[6], actor[7], opera singer[8], radio personality[9], and television actor[10]. Warren Hull was employed by Warner Bros. Entertainment[15].
Recognition
Warren Hull received the star on Hollywood Walk of Fame[19].
Death and Burial
Warren Hull died on September 14, 1974[5]. He died in Waterbury[4]. He is buried at Connecticut[12].
